Menopause: A Life Stage, Not a Disease

Menopause is not a medical condition or a disease, but a natural biological stage in a woman’s life, akin to puberty. It marks the permanent cessation of menstruation, officially confirmed after 12 consecutive months without a period. The period leading up to menopause, known as perimenopause, and the years following it (postmenopause), are characterized by significant fluctuations and eventual decline in hormone levels, particularly estrogen and progesterone. These hormonal shifts trigger a wide array of symptoms that can profoundly impact a woman’s physical and mental well-being. While weight gain and reduced sex drive often receive considerable attention, the cognitive and emotional impacts are equally, if not more, prevalent and disruptive.

According to the American College of Obstetricians and Gynecologists, approximately 40 percent of women experience increased irritability, mood swings, anxiety, fatigue, and trouble concentrating during and after menopause. This period is also a particularly vulnerable time for developing depression, especially for those with a history of the condition. The accompanying graph illustrates how women’s risk of depression peaks around the perimenopausal years, a stark contrast to men’s relatively stable risk across adulthood. The Intricate Dance of Hormones, Brain, and Life Stress

The exact mechanisms driving these cognitive and emotional changes are multifaceted. Fluctuating hormone levels, particularly estrogen, play a significant role due to estrogen receptors being widely distributed throughout the brain, influencing neurotransmitter systems, energy metabolism, and neural plasticity. Concurrently, typical age-related brain changes contribute to cognitive shifts. However, the menopausal transition often coincides with a period of intense life stress, further siphoning cognitive capacity. Women in their 40s and 50s are frequently at the zenith of their careers, balancing demanding professional responsibilities with the pressures of parenting teenagers, caring for aging parents, navigating an "empty nest," or managing significant financial burdens. Each of these stressors can independently contribute to mental fatigue and reduced cognitive function.

Yet, one of the most significant, yet often underappreciated, triggers for cognitive and emotional distress during menopause is the vasomotor symptom: hot flashes during the day and night sweats at night. These symptoms, which affect approximately 75% of perimenopausal women and can persist for an average of 7 to 10 years, are far more than mere inconveniences; they have tangible, measurable impacts on brain health.

Vasomotor Symptoms: More Than Just Discomfort

Vasomotor symptoms (VMS) involve the constriction or dilation of blood vessels, impacting blood pressure and sweating. During a hot flash or night sweat, there’s a surge in norepinephrine and cortisol, triggering blood vessel dilation in an attempt to shed heat. This results in increased blood pressure, heart rate, and sensations of warmth, often accompanied by sweating, heart palpitations, anxiety, fatigue, or faintness. The prevailing theory suggests that falling estrogen levels disrupt the hypothalamus, the brain’s temperature-regulating center, leading to a dysfunctional internal thermostat that misinterprets the body’s temperature.

For years, VMS were dismissed as minor discomforts. However, a growing body of research now highlights their profound effects on the cardiovascular system and the brain, leading many experts to categorize them as a treatable medical condition. Studies employing objective measures like sternal skin conductance monitors have revealed that frequent hot flashes are linked to significant changes in brain structure and function.

One landmark study involving 226 women found a strong correlation between frequent hot flashes and an abundance of "whole-brain white matter intensities" observed in magnetic resonance imaging (MRI) scans. These patchy areas, once thought to be benign signs of aging, are now recognized as predictive markers for future cognitive decline. Individuals with a high prevalence of these brain lesions face double the risk of dementia and triple the risk of future stroke. The implication is clear: VMS are not just uncomfortable; they are a potential indicator of underlying cerebrovascular changes.

Further research supports the "blood vessel connection," demonstrating that women experiencing frequent hot flashes tend to exhibit unhealthy changes in their blood vessels, such as impaired endothelial function – the inability of blood vessels to dilate properly in response to increased blood flow. Other studies have linked VMS to increased carotid intima-media thickness (a measure of arterial wall thickness associated with atherosclerosis), arterial stiffness, and elevated C-reactive protein (an inflammatory marker). These findings suggest that VMS may be a systemic indicator of vascular stress, potentially contributing to long-term cardiovascular and cerebrovascular health risks.

The Silent Saboteur: Sleep Disruption

Beyond direct vascular effects, frequent hot flashes and night sweats wreak havoc on the brain through profound sleep disruption. Many women, like the one in the initial anecdote, may not even realize VMS are the cause of their insomnia or frequent awakenings. Night sweats aren’t always accompanied by drenching perspiration; often, the surge of cortisol and norepinephrine that jolts a woman awake dissipates before she becomes overtly hot or sweaty. This leads to repeated, unexplained awakenings throughout the night, fragmenting sleep and preventing restorative deep sleep and REM sleep.

These frequent awakenings profoundly interfere with the brain’s ability to consolidate memories, metabolize neuronal toxins, and process daily information. The hippocampus, a crucial brain region for learning and memory, can suffer from lost connectivity due to chronic sleep deprivation. Concurrently, the amygdala, the brain’s emotional processing center, becomes hyper-reactive, leading to increased stress, anxiety, irritability, and even rage. These detrimental brain changes can manifest after just a few days of poor sleep, highlighting the cumulative damage inflicted over years of chronic sleep disruption during menopause.

Navigating the Healthcare Labyrinth: Why Help is Hard to Find

The journey to diagnosis and effective treatment for menopause-related cognitive and emotional symptoms is often fraught with obstacles. One significant challenge lies in the overlap of symptoms. Standard diagnostic tools for depression, such as the Patient Health Questionnaire (PHQ-9), include symptoms like fatigue, difficulty concentrating, sleep disturbances, and loss of interest – all of which are common in menopause-related sleep deprivation. This overlap frequently leads to a misdiagnosis of depression, diverting women from the appropriate hormonal interventions.

A more systemic issue is the glaring lack of menopause-specific training within the medical community. Surveys reveal that 80 percent of medical residents feel "barely comfortable" discussing menopause. Furthermore, few residency programs, including obstetrics and gynecology, offer comprehensive training in menopausal health. This educational deficit means many healthcare professionals lack the knowledge and confidence to recognize menopausal symptoms, particularly the less obvious cognitive and emotional ones, and to offer appropriate, evidence-based treatments.

Compounding this problem is the widespread hesitancy among healthcare providers to prescribe menopausal hormone therapy (MHT), also known as hormone replacement therapy (HRT). This reluctance often stems from historical concerns, largely influenced by the initial findings of the Women’s Health Initiative (WHI) study in the early 2000s, which suggested an increased risk of breast cancer and stroke with certain types of hormones. While subsequent research has nuanced these findings, showing that the risks are highly dependent on age, dose, type of hormone, and duration of use, the initial fear has persisted, leading to what Michigan-based menopause-trained gynecologist Dr. Jerrold H. Weinberg describes as "defensive medicine." Many doctors, wary of potential litigation, opt for what they perceive as safer alternatives, such as antidepressants, even if they are not addressing the root cause.

However, current consensus from leading medical organizations, including the North American Menopause Society (NAMS), asserts that for women younger than 60 and fewer than 10 years postmenopausal, the benefits of MHT for moderate to severe menopausal symptoms generally outweigh the risks. MHT can alleviate VMS, improve sleep, and enhance mood and cognitive function. Moreover, it offers additional health benefits, such as a reduced risk of osteoporosis and potentially Alzheimer’s disease.

Empowering Advocacy: Strategies for Seeking Care

Given these challenges, women experiencing menopause-related cognitive and emotional distress must become proactive advocates for their own health. Experts like Dr. Weinberg and Dr. Helen Kollias, PhD, a science advisor at Precision Nutrition, offer critical advice:

  • Seek Menopause-Trained Professionals: Prioritize healthcare providers who explicitly list "menopause" as an area of focus in their bios or hold certifications from reputable organizations like the Menopause Society (formerly NAMS). Online directories can help locate such specialists.
  • Document Symptoms Meticulously: Keep a detailed log of symptoms, including their nature, severity, frequency, and duration. This objective data is invaluable, especially if brain fog makes it difficult to recall details during an appointment. Track sleep patterns (hours, awakenings), hot flashes (time, intensity), mood fluctuations, and cognitive challenges. Smartwatch data can provide powerful objective evidence.
  • Be Specific and Data-Driven: General statements like "I don’t sleep well" are less effective than precise descriptions, e.g., "Over the past week, I’ve had only one night of uninterrupted sleep for four hours, waking an average of five times nightly, with my longest sleep stretch being three hours."
  • Engage in Shared Decision-Making: Initiate frank discussions with your clinician about the benefits and risks of all available treatment options, including MHT. Ask targeted questions: "What are the specific risks for me, given my health history and age?" "What are the benefits I can expect?" "Are there non-hormonal options that address the underlying cause?" This collaborative approach can help shift a clinician’s mindset from defensive medicine to patient-centered care.

Lifestyle Strategies for Mental and Emotional Well-being

While medical intervention can be transformative, lifestyle strategies remain crucial for supporting mental and emotional health during menopause. These fundamentals, while beneficial at any life stage, become even more critical to dial in as hormonal shifts occur.

  1. Embrace Foundational Health: Prioritize nutrition, physical activity, stress management, quality sleep, social connection, and a sense of purpose. Evaluate current habits and identify barriers to consistent engagement in these areas.
  2. Experiment with Creatine: Beyond its role in muscle and bone health, 5-7 grams daily of creatine monohydrate may bolster mood, enhance brain function, reduce mental fatigue, and counteract some negative effects of sleep deprivation.
  3. Optimize Light Exposure: Regular exposure to natural light, particularly in the morning and late afternoon, helps regulate the body’s internal clock (circadian rhythm), promoting alertness during the day and better sleep at night. Sunlight also has mood-boosting and concentration-enhancing effects.
  4. Rethink Exercise Intensity: Middle age often necessitates adjusting exercise routines. Overly intense or prolonged sessions can increase injury risk and prolong recovery. While short bursts of activity (e.g., a 10-minute walk, quick squats) can provide an energy boost during the day, balance vigorous workouts with moderate sessions and adequate recovery. Listen to your body, especially after poor sleep, and consider "Zone 2" cardio or reduced resistance training volume when needed.
  5. Investigate Cognitive Behavioral Therapy for Insomnia (CBT-I): This evidence-based therapy teaches skills and reframes thoughts to foster sound sleep, such as maintaining a consistent wake-up time regardless of prior sleep quality.
  6. Confront Stress Realistically: The menopausal transition is often a time of high demand. Critically assess responsibilities and identify areas to downsize or delegate. Tools like a "Wheel of Stress Assessment" can help pinpoint specific stressors. Learning to say "no" more often and without guilt is a vital skill for preserving mental bandwidth.
  7. Utilize Cooling Technology: A cooler sleep environment can significantly reduce night sweats and improve sleep quality. Experiment with lower thermostat settings, fans, or specialized cooling mattress pads.
  8. Incorporate Frequent Breaks: When brain fog descends, productivity wanes. Instead of pushing through, take intentional breaks. Engage in passive activities like listening to music, looking out a window, or practicing a 5-minute mind-body scan to observe physical sensations and thoughts without judgment.
  9. Adopt a Brain-Healthy Diet: Dietary patterns that protect the heart also protect the brain. The MIND and Mediterranean diets, rich in vegetables, fruits, whole grains, healthy fats, beans, and fish, are associated with reduced risks of Alzheimer’s disease and depression. Nitrate-rich foods like beets and leafy greens may temporarily enhance memory by improving cerebral blood flow.
